Transaction 40c9a1585a7981a8ff59a7df767496cb510c6df0cc471f58adfbcae7ee66d31d
1 Input
2 Outputs
- 40c9a1585a7981a8ff59a7df767496cb510c6df0cc471f58adfbcae7ee66d31d:0
- 40c9a1585a7981a8ff59a7df767496cb510c6df0cc471f58adfbcae7ee66d31d:1
value 57860
address 37YwsPcxxaANE2JWrDNg4YvuRm3YErQKmK
value 767863
address 18fadecejXSDGqvpJmogU4YBaDwTU11HBq